Webb5 nov. 2024 · Earthquakes with magnitude of about 2.0 or less are usually called microearthquakes; they are not commonly felt by people and are generally recorded only on local seismographs. WebbMost earthquakes form part of a sequence, related to each other in terms of location and time. Most earthquake clusters consist of small tremors which cause little to no damage, but there is a theory that earthquakes can recur in a regular pattern. Webb23 feb. 2024 · What is the magnitude of an earthquake? Not all earthquakes are alike. If there’s a little bit of movement under the earth, then you get a small earthquake. If there’s a lot of movement, then you get a big earthquake. The term ‘magnitude’ describes the amount of energy released by the event. WebbIn seismology, an aftershock is a smaller earthquake that follows a larger earthquake, in the same area of the main shock, caused as the displaced crust adjusts to the effects of the main shock.

These are smaller earthquakes that happen in the same place as the larger earthquake that follows. Scientists can’t tell that an earthquake is a foreshock until the larger earthquake happens.
